The area of application for Vacuumed insulated panels (VIP), including household electric appliances like refrigerator, boxes for heat and cold insulators and window glasses, is expanding rapidly by its advances of practical applications. Furthermore, VIP has been possibly used in building industries recently. However, the measurement method of its thermal conductivity has been not fully established. Especially, it is difficult to know the thermal conductivity of the core material in VIP. It must be the reason that laminated films lapping the core material in VIP facilitate the growth of the heat loss. In this study, it was proposed a way which could estimate the thermal conductivity of the core material using thermal conductivities measured by Guarded Hot Plate method. We have confirmed the accuracy of the proposed estimation by numerical simulations and experiments. Then we have just a simple assumption that the heat flow conducting through the VIP is separated to two heat flows in the directions of thickness and plane of VIP respectively. Furthermore it was shown that the thermal conductivity of the laminated film could be estimated.
